I made the mistake of buying this Samsung HCN4727 to fix for resale, it had a blown convergence IC (STK392-040, I think) so I thought it was an easy fix. After replacing the IC, the set did work fine for the next week or so. After a total of about 20 hours of operation, the picture started getting jitters, and finally the same convergence IC failed again. I confirmed it by subbing with a known good (but lesser wattage type -010) IC. At this point I'm wondering if the replacement part was defective, or what if any underlying cause there could be. Nothing seems out of the ordinary, both IC's run at the same temperature and there are no other obvious problems (bad caps, solder, etc.).
